Quick answer

The Amazon Basics 46,000 BTU Propane Patio Heater with Wheels is rated at 46,000 BTU with a published heat radius of about 9 feet. On a 20 lb propane tank it runs about 9.4 hours on high and roughly 18.8 hours at half output. It listed at $162.74 when this page was compiled.

What is the Amazon Basics 46,000 BTU Propane Patio Heater with Wheels sized for?

Runtime by tank size for the Amazon Basics 46,000 BTU Propane Patio Heater with Wheels
TankOn highAt half output
1 lb cylinder0.5 hr1 hr
20 lb tank9.4 hr18.8 hr
30 lb tank14.1 hr28.2 hr

One pound of propane holds about 21,548 BTU. Only use cylinder sizes the manufacturer approves for this heater.
